About Me

I am Peter Owino Okech, born in 1977 in Bondo District of Siaya Couty-Kenya.
I am married, with 3 children and we live a Migosi in Kisumu City.
I am a Pharmacist by profession and currently running dawalane enterprises.
I attended Kenya Medical Training College for my diploma and higher diploma in pharmacy, I then proceeded to Mount Kenya University for my undergraduate studies in Pharmacy.
Due to lack of employment I ventured into private practice in the year 2012 with my personal savings and family loan from my elder brothers.
Wit the initial capital, I was able to rent a place in Kisumu and bought few drugs for a startup.
Currently, I am employing 2 assistants helping me with dispensing of drugs and purchase of drugs.
I have been able to use the proceeds to educate my children, provide them an avarage living and paying fee for my wife.
I am also supporting my mother back at home.
With the loans from Zidisha, I will be able to expand on the varieties of the drugs to serve the community effectively in an effort to reduce the disease burden.

My Business

I already have a running pharmacy, with stock valued at usd 3000.
My sales per week is about usd 1500. We do weekly purchases with the proceeds. Out of he sales, I make a profit of about usd 200 weekly, which goes to support my family, by paying rent, school fees, buying food and providing other family basic needs. I am able to make some savings of between USD 30-50 per week, which will enable me to repay the loan in time and effectively.
The demand for varieties of drugs is so high and at Car Wash Junction, people like my shop because of the professional services that I provide.
With the loan, I will be able to stock other varieties which sometimes, I refer my customers to buy from other shops. Being that their first stop is at Dawalane Chemists, they always get disappointed when referred to other shops.
The bigger risk is about lacking variety and being a tenant; and when the business grow, I would love to own a place to avoid being kicked out, due to jealousy for my thriving business.

Loan Proposal

I take this opportunity to thank lenders who have been supportive of my vision, of availing quality and affordable essential medication to Migosi Community. I am very greatful even to those who wanted to bid for my first two loans but missed the opportunity due to short time which my loans took to be funded fully. I know in this my third application; you will get an opportunity to show your support.
I will use USD 450 of this loan to restock my Pharmacy especially on malaria drugs. The short rains have contributed to many breading grounds in the neighborhood. From my latest picture, you can see the small footbridge leading to my chemist. Below it is an open sewer passing through the estate which is a high breeding ground for mosquitoes… For now, majorly 60% of my sales are on anti-malarial drugs.
I will also use part of the loan, USD 225 to install a computerized point of sales. This will enable us control the stock and order for restocking on time before we ran out of essential drugs and as part requirement as we plan to make Dawalane Chemist be part of PharmaNet, a network of trusted Chemists operated by professionals.
